Can anyone with experience with both give opionions on Stingray H versus HH configuration? Looking at an HH for a nice finger rest and possibly some punhier bass tone with the neck PUP.  I can't find any HH SRs around here. I have a 30th anniversary and with the H and it seems like it has plenty of low end. The only thing I thought was lacking was G-string clarity, however somehwhat counter-intuitiively figured out that un-scooping the mid (on the 3-band EQ) to mid postion brought back the clarity on the G-string. So tone wise I can seem to get it all from 1 PUP, but like the thought of an even punchier sound on a stinray from a PUP up by the neck.


So anyway, other than a nice finger rest, what will the added neck PUP provide in terms of tone enhancement and versatility? I play primarily finger style with some pick for alt rock and pop-rock, with very very limited slapping/tapping.  Opinons and thoughts appreciated.

I have one of each...

...but in the Sterling (the real Sterling, not the new ones)


I do Like the HH on my fretted, and am happy with the myriad of tonal variations.


But...  on my fretless (H + Piezo) even when fully switched to magnetic rather than piezo, still gives me the best tone.


If you want heaps of variation, go the HH, but if you want that real MM tone, I'd stick with the H.

I got my HH a couple years ago and it works wonders for the cover band I'm in.  I'm able to get a growly sound for motown and funk, and a fat bass sound for rock out of it.  My only downside is that it tends to be a bit harder to slap and pop on it (mostly slapping), but I've re-adjusted the bridge pickup to be lower and it is just fine now.
